Describe the bug

Having items in the inventory before a valid key prevents the key from being recognized with /cc open and /cc GUI.

Crate Type

CSGO

Steps to reproduce

  1. Have an item, like dirt in Slot 1
  2. Have a valid key in a later slot, such as slot 4 or 5.
  3. Attempt to open the crate for the valid key using /cc open and the /cc GUI
  4. Get "You need a key" error.
  • If all inventory slots before the valid key are empty, the crate will spin, having 1 slot with an item will give the "need a key" error. This happens with all keys.
  • The /cc mass-open command does not have this issue, this seems to be searching for keys just fine regardless of items in the inventory.
